Le Livre vert de Mouammar Kadhafi reste l'un des textes politiques les plus controversés et étudiés du XXe siècle. Publié pour la première fois en 1975, cet ouvrage expose la "Troisième Théorie Universelle", censée offrir une alternative au capitalisme et au communisme. Within Libya, The Green Book was treated like a religious text. Children memorized passages. The “Green” color became the color of the state. Green flags, green bookshelves, and the Green Charter of Human Rights were everywhere. The PDF, therefore, represents a cultural artifact of a specific, brutal, and bizarre utopian vision.
